WebSep 15, 2024 · The current state sales tax on car purchases in Missouri is a flat rate of 4.225%. That means if you purchase a vehicle in Missouri, you will have to pay a minimum of 4.225% state sales tax on the vehicle's purchase price. There may be an additional local tax rate as well, which can go as high as 6.125% or as low as 0.5%.

Use: Texas residents – 6.25 percent of sales price, less … WebApr 11, 2024 · Under the new rules, leased vehicles still qualify for the tax breaks as "commercial" vehicles. When someone leases a car, the vehicle owner is the bank or finance company. Drivers are merely "renting" their car for two or three years. The tax credit for leased vehicles goes to the owner: the bank. sibley castle
